Heath J. LeBlanc is a leading researcher in cyber-physical systems (CPS) and networked control systems, with a focus on the rigorous design and integration of distributed, safety-critical technologies. His most influential work, "A passivity approach for model-based compositional design of networked control systems" (2012), has garnered over 10 citations and established a foundational framework for ensuring stability and performance in complex CPS. LeBlanc’s major contribution lies in applying passivity theory to enable modular, compositional design—allowing engineers to build reliable networked systems from interconnected components without sacrificing overall system integrity. This approach addresses the critical challenge of emergent behavior in CPS, where functionality arises from the interaction of computational and physical objects. His research has profound implications for autonomous vehicles, smart grids, and industrial automation. LeBlanc’s work is recognized for bridging theoretical rigor with practical design, making him a key figure in advancing the safe and scalable deployment of networked control systems.
